Slam heroes glam up 

The Grand Slam heroes of our women's rugby team were welcomed at a special reception at Farmleigh yesterday by Minister for Transport, Tourism and Sport, Leo Varadkar. Captain Fiona Coghlan, from Clontarf, led her side's success, and the Irish team has now confirmed their place in the 2015 Women's Rugby World Cup. Fiona, along with Siobhan Fleming of Munster, Alison Miller of Connacht and Ashleigh Baxter of Ulster, left behind their grubby rugby gear and glammed up for the occasion.

The Beatles started a revolution back in the USSR

If ever a band has been well served by the literary world it's The Beatles. Practically every aspect of that revolutionary body of work has been dealt with in book form... or so one would have thought. From Hunter Davies' The Beatles, through Philip Norman's Shout, Bob Spitz's humongously detailed history and Ian McDonald's brilliant Revolution in the Head, which offered a musical and contextual analysis of every song they ever recorded, surely there's nothing left of interest to diehard fans of the Fabs. Well, think again.
